Course Content

• Introduction to Risk Assessment in Smart Manufacturing
• Hazard Identification and Risk Analysis Techniques (FMEA, FTA, HAZOP)
• Smart Manufacturing Technologies and Associated Risks (IoT, AI, Big Data)
• Risk Assessment Methodologies and Standards (ISO 31000, IEC 61508)
• Implementing Risk Mitigation Strategies in Smart Factories
• Cybersecurity Risks in Smart Manufacturing and Control Systems
• Human Factors and Ergonomics in Risk Assessment
• Legal and Regulatory Compliance for Risk Management in Smart Manufacturing
